13、ated in the amendment table on theinside front cover.BS7288:1990 BSI 04-1999 1 1 Scope This British Standard specifies the requirements for socket-outlets incorporating residual current devices (s.r.c.ds) (including devices utilizing integral auxilary sources and devices with electronic circuitry) f
14、or use in fixed installations. This standard deals with protected socket-outlets having a rated voltage not exceeding 250V a.c. single phase, a rated current not exceeding 16A, a rated frequency not exceeding 400Hz and a rated residual operating current not exceeding 100mA. This standard covers sock
15、et-outlets incorporating single pole devices with switched neutral, double pole devices and single pole devices with solid neutral. Socket-outlets incorporating residual current devices (s.r.c.ds) with intentional time delays are not covered by this standard. NOTEThe titles of the publications refer
16、red to in this standard are listed on the inside back cover. 2 Definitions and symbols For the purposes of this British Standard the following definitions apply. 2.1 residual current (I % ) the root mean square (r.m.s.) value of the vector resultant of the instantaneous values of the currents flowin
17、g in the main circuit of the residual current device 2.2 socket-outlet incorporating residual current devices (s.r.c.d.) a socket-outlet for fixed installations which incorporates an integral sensing circuit that will automatically cause the switching contacts in the main circuit to open at a predet
18、ermined value of residual current 2.3 interlocked s.r.c.d. an s.r.c.d. incorporating an interlock (either mechanical or electrical) which prevents contacts of the automatic tripping function from being closed on-load 2.4 tripping current (I o% ) the minimum value of residual current that causes the
19、device to open 2.5 rated tripping current (I o%N ) (rated residual operating current) the value of residual current, assigned by the manufacturer, at which the device opens automatically under specific conditions 2.6 rated non-tripping current (I %N ) the value of residual current, assigned by the m
20、anufacturer, at which the device does not open under specified conditions 2.7 rated current of a device (I N ) the r.m.s. value of current, assigned by the manufacturer, which the main circuit of the device is capable of carrying continuously under specified conditions of use and behaviour 2.8 prosp
21、ective current the current (r.m.s. value of the a.c. component) that would flow in a circuit due to the applied voltage if each main current path of the device were replaced by a link of negligible impedance but without any other circuit change NOTEFor the purpose of this definition the term device
22、includes the short length of cable or cord used to connect the device to the test circuit. 2.9 rated voltage (U N ) the r.m.s. value of voltage, assigned by the manufacturer, to which the performance of the device is referred 2.10 rated earth fault breaking capacity the value of earth fault current
23、which the s.r.c.d., without the aid of any back-up protection, can satisfactorily break at rated voltage 2.11 rated frequency the frequency of the supply for which an s.r.c.d. is designed 2.12 pole the portion of a switching device associated exclusively with one electrically separated conducting pa
24、th of its main circuit and excluding those portions which provide a means for mounting and operating all main contacts together NOTEAll the conducting parts of a switching device included in the circuit which it is designed to close or open are considered to be the main circuit.BS 7288:1990 2 BSI 04
